Output 82c5bf181060f1f85de41ce78d81aa65e38ca6ee9da45ea4dde0fd58ad2bbc6c:1

value
12563312135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5f2663f4e253a838a308eed5cd06caebe59886 OP_EQUAL
address
MLc69EHj9W6GbaNne4iLbWxc4KiPFQad15
transaction
82c5bf181060f1f85de41ce78d81aa65e38ca6ee9da45ea4dde0fd58ad2bbc6c
spent
true